Directions:

1

Place a grill pan over medium-high heat or preheat a gas or charcoal grill

2

Season the steaks with salt and pepper

3

Sprinkle both sides of each steak with the herbs de Provence

4

Drizzle with 2 tablespoons of the olive oil

5

Grill for about 6 to 8 minutes per side for medium-rare

6

Remove the steaks from the heat and allow to rest

7

Meanwhile, in a medium skillet, heat the remaining olive oil over medium-high heat

8

Crack the eggs directly into the pan, seasoning quickly with salt and pepper

9

Cook until egg whites are set, about 2 to 3 minutes

10

To serve: Place the steaks on 4 serving plates

11

Carefully place the eggs on top of each steak

12

Sprinkle with the crumbled goat cheese

13

Garnish with the chopped parsley and serve
